All Categories
Featured
Table of Contents
Google Look, GMail, Google Docs, Android, and YouTube all have 1bn+ month-to-month active customers. The coding questions we have actually covered above typically have a single optimum option.
This is the part of the interview where you wish to show that you can both be creative and structured at the exact same time. In many cases, your recruiter will certainly adapt the inquiry to your history. For circumstances, if you've dealt with an API product they'll ask you to create an API.
For particular duties (e.g. framework, protection, etc) you will likely have numerous system layout interviews rather of simply one. Here are one of the most common system layout questions asked in the Google meeting reports which can be discovered on Glassdoor. For even more info, we recommend reviewing our checklist of usual system style inquiries.
Behavior inquiries have to do with just how you managed certain conditions in the past. "Tell me about a time you lead a group via a challenging scenario" is a behavioral concern. Theoretical inquiries have to do with just how you would deal with a theoretical circumstance. "Just how would certainly you construct a varied and comprehensive team" is a hypothetical question.
Individuals management meetings Inform me about a time you had to take care of a job that was late Inform me about a time you had to deal with trade offs and uncertainty Tell me about a time you were part of a company in shift and just how you assisted them relocate onward Inform me regarding a time you lead a group through a challenging situation Tell me concerning a time you established and preserved group participants Exactly how would certainly you deal with a team obstacle in a balanced method How would certainly you attend to an ability void or individuality dispute How would certainly you guarantee your team is diverse and inclusive Exactly how would certainly you organize daily tasks How would you persuade a team to adopt new innovations Task management meetings Tell me regarding a time you were the end-to-end proprietor of a task Inform me about a time you utilized data to make a crucial choice Tell me about a time you used data to determine influence Exactly how would certainly you deal with competing visions on how to supply a project Exactly how would certainly you pick a methodology to handle a task How would you balance versatility and process in a dexterous setting Just how would certainly you deal with jobs without specified end dates Just how would certainly you prioritize projects of differing intricacy Exactly how would certainly you stabilize procedure vs.
You might be could fantastic software engineerSoftware program but unfortunately, regrettably's not necessarily enough to sufficient your interviews at Meetings. Interviewing is an ability in itself that you require to learn. Allow's look at some key ideas to make certain you approach your meetings in the right method.
Your interviewer might offer you hints regarding whether you're on the right track or not. You need to explicitly state presumptions and contact your interviewer to see if those presumptions are reasonable. Be genuine in your reactions. Google job interviewers value credibility and honesty. If you faced challenges or setbacks, discuss exactly how you boosted and picked up from them.
Google worths specific features such as passion for innovation, cooperation, and concentrate on the individual. Also more than with coding problems, responding to system layout concerns is an ability in itself.
Google recommends that you initially attempt and locate an option that works as quickly as you can, then iterate to improve your solution. Google currently normally asks interviewees to code in a Google doc.
Currently that you know what concerns to expect, let's focus on how to prepare. Here are the four most vital points you can do to prepare for Google's software application engineer interviews.
Before investing tens of hours preparing for a meeting at Google, you ought to take some time to make sure it's in fact the best business for you. Google is prominent and it's as a result alluring to assume that you must apply, without taking into consideration points more meticulously. However, it is necessary to keep in mind that the prestige of a work (on its own) won't make you pleased in your daily work.
If you recognize engineers who function at Google or made use of to function there it's an excellent concept to speak to them to recognize what the culture is like. Furthermore, we would suggest reading the adhering to resources: As pointed out over, you'll need to address three kinds of inquiries at Google: coding, system style, and behavioral.
, which have links to high top quality answers to each problem.
Do not forget to exercise on a white boards or Google Doc rather of in an editor. It has a 7-step prep work plan and web links to the finest resources.
For, we advise discovering our detailed method to address this kind of inquiry and after that exercising one of the most common software program designer behavioral meeting inquiries. Ultimately, a wonderful means to boost your interaction for coding, system style, and behavioral concerns, is to interview yourself out loud. This might seem strange, but it can substantially improve the method you connect your answers throughout a meeting.
And also, there are no unanticipated follow-up questions and no responses. That's why lots of candidates try to exercise with pals or peers. If you have close friends or peers who can do simulated interviews with you, that's a choice worth attempting. It's cost-free, however be cautioned, you might confront the following troubles: It's hard to recognize if the responses you get is accurate They're unlikely to have expert knowledge of interviews at your target firm On peer platforms, individuals often lose your time by disappointing up For those factors, numerous prospects skip peer mock meetings and go straight to simulated interviews with an expert.
That's an ROI of 100x!.
(Some background: I've talked to hundreds of prospects for software application design work at Facebook and Microsoft. I originally started composing this as an answer to a Quora question about the roadmap for software application design interviews.
Yes, truly, three months. And barring that, at the extremely the very least devote 46 weeks if you haven't interviewed in a while. You can possibly escape less than that if you have actually interviewed in the last one year or two. Currently for the meat. Below are the five major areas that software design meetings at "Huge Technology" business like Facebook, Google, Microsoft, etc.
Table of Contents
Latest Posts
How To Prepare For A Technical Software Engineer Interview At Faang
What To Expect In A Faang Technical Interview – Insider Advice
The Best Online Platforms For Faang Software Engineer Interview Preparation
More
Latest Posts
How To Prepare For A Technical Software Engineer Interview At Faang
What To Expect In A Faang Technical Interview – Insider Advice
The Best Online Platforms For Faang Software Engineer Interview Preparation